Some of the biggest news in the sneaker world is finally coming to fruition this year as Nike looks to start rolling out their remastered Air Jordan silhouettes. Last week, the sneaker giant released the Air Jordan 4+ Retro Remastered ‘Columbia,' which was a big hit for sneakerheads.

Now the Air Jordan 7 'Bordeaux' will join the ranks of the elite silhouettes to be given a production upgrade, which is very exciting news for fans of the shoe. The model had its last run in 2011 and this time around they will be brought to life by the best materials possible.

The sneakers are set to drop on July 4 and the price will be ticked up to $190 to reflect their higher quality. If the only reason you were looking forward to summer was the weather here is another pretty thing to anticipate.
